This word comes from Greek, which means (“micro”: small and “kinesi”: movement and “therapie”: treatment), being literally “treatment by small movements”. The objective of this study is to analyze the autonomic nervous system behavior in healthy subjects undergone microkinesitherapie technique through the heart rate variability (HRV) analysis. Method: Sixteen Caucasian (11 women) healthy subjects were voluntarily recruited to participate of this study who have never been undergone any manual therapy treatment. All patients who attended the inclusion criteria were evaluated according to anthropometric data, and after this, they underwent a 45 minutes session of microkinesitherapie technique. Orthostatic test was performed by all participants before and right after the treatment, using the Nerve-Express System software to data acquisition and the Kubios HRV to data analysis. We analyzed the HRV according to time domain and frequency domain parameters. Result: We could observe a statistically significant difference in the mean RR intervals, with the subjects becoming closer to the normal values (p ≤ 0.05). There was also a significant difference in the high frequency domain (HF) after the treatment, which corresponds to an increase of parasympathetic nervous system activity (p ≤ 0.05).
